Support for Foster and Homeless Youth in Higher Education

This act aims to facilitate access to higher education for foster and homeless youth. It establishes a system for recognizing colleges that offer specialized support programs, such as mentoring, housing assistance, and counseling, which can significantly improve their chances for academic and life success.
Key points
Colleges providing support for foster and homeless youth will receive official recognition.
Support can include mentoring, housing assistance, psychological counseling, and financial aid.
An information center will be established to help colleges create and maintain support programs.
